Default Yay. I'm down NINE pounds!

After spending a lot of February, March, and April struggling with stress and binge eating, I've got my mojo back and have lost 9 pounds so far.

Also back to consistent running and feeling my fitness pick up quickly.

I am coming to realize that the best antidote for the kind of stress that leads to binging is exercise, so skipping exercise is a deadly recipe for me.

I'm just really happy that I'm learning that a little backslide does not mean a free for all return to square one!

Still a ways to go to get back to my all time low.

Am hoping that maybe this time I'll blast through the pesky plateau spot that caused all the trouble and get all the way to goal.

Great news Uber, I'm so glad you're doing so well and the scale is rewarding you for your hard work.
Exercise is so good for me as well in dealing with stress, have been reminded about that over the last week or so as I am just stressed beyond belief right now, but a really hard workout helps me get rid of some of the adrenaline and leaves me feeling calmer and more positive. Oh, and it also keeps me busy for a while so I can't think about food or actually eat it lol.
